Russia needs to boost spending on drug addiction treatment as non-state organizations are unable to cope and often operate on the edge of the law, a member of the State Duma committee on health care said on Friday.

"I believe in the good intentions of the charities, but they discredit the very idea of drug treatment and often operate on the edge of legality and violate the law," lawmaker Oleg Kulikov said.

The issue of the sometimes radical methods employed by non-state organizations came to the fore last fall when Yegor Bychkov, the director of an anti-narcotics clinic in the Urals, was sentenced to three years in prison for using "forceful methods" when treating his patients, including restraining them to their beds. His sentence was later reduced to a suspended one.

"We need to strengthen the state anti-narcotics service, and take action for the social adaptation of addicts," Kulikov said. "[We] need a serious medical supply, a hospital. [We] need a state anti-narcotics program. This means big spending, but this is not included in the budget."

Most drug addicts slip back into dependency after undergoing treatment in Russia's clinics, according to statistics. Around 30,000 Russians die from drug abuse every year.
